Wizards' Daring Rebuild: A Bold Step Towards the Future

Wednesday, August 28, 2024
In a bold move that signals their commitment to a long-term rebuild, the Washington Wizards traded Deni Avdija for a 2029 first-round pick, Bub Carrington, and the ability to reroute Malcolm Brogdon. This deal underscores the Wizards' dedication to a patient and strategic approach, as they prioritize the future over instant gratification.
While Tyus Jones' departure may not have been a devastating blow, it highlights the Wizards' suboptimal asset management. With the knowledge that Jones was a flight risk, the team could have capitalized on his value at the trade deadline, securing at least a couple of second-round picks in return.
